Historic documentary recording:
Isle of Man T.T. 1959 Motorcycle Racing
Sound Stories LP record
The ‘59 Sr Tourist Trophy races are considered one of the toughest on record with only 22 of 58 competitors finishing the course through wind and driving rains. JOHN SURTEES was the eventual winner on a 4 cylinder MV Agusta and helped cement some character in his storied racing career. His fastest lap at 101 mph came before the terrible rains. Surtees also won the Jr T.T. race that year. Other riders profiled that year included Alistair King, Robert McIntyre, Walter Schneider, and Tarquinio Provini.
Narrated by Graham Walker, this recording covers commentary and sounds from the races, as well as rider interviews.
